Mach 1 is indeed sonic, as it is defined as the speed of sound, approximately 768 miles per hour at sea level in dry air at a temperature of 59 degrees Fahrenheit. At Mach 1, the local flow velocity is equal to the speed of sound, and it is the threshold between subsonic and supersonic speeds, with speeds greater than Mach 1 being considered supersonic.
Understanding Mach Numbers and Sonic Speeds
To understand whether Mach 1 is sonic, it’s essential to delve into the basics of Mach numbers and sonic speeds. The Mach number is a dimensionless quantity representing the ratio of the flow velocity past an object to the speed of sound.
What is Mach 1?
Mach 1 is the speed of sound, and it serves as a critical point of reference for measuring the speed of aircraft and other objects.
